Instructions
Step 1: Preheat the Air Fryer
Set your air fryer to 380°F (193°C) and preheat for 3–4 minutes.
Step 2: Prepare the Pizza
Remove plastic wrap and any cardboard base
For larger pizzas, cut to fit your air fryer basket if needed
Optional: lightly brush the crust with olive oil for extra crispness
Step 3: Air Fry the Pizza
Place the pizza in the air fryer basket
Cook at 380°F for 8–12 minutes
8–9 minutes for mini/personal size
10–12 minutes for larger slices or cut halves
Check for a golden crust and bubbling cheese
Rotate if needed for even browning
Step 4: Serve and Enjoy
Let cool for 1–2 minutes
Slice and serve with your favorite toppings or dipping sauces
Pro Tips for the Best Results
Cut Large Pizzas to Fit
Kirkland pizzas are large—slice in halves or quarters for basket-style air fryers.
Use Foil or a Perforated Liner
Helps with cleanup and keeps cheese drips from sticking, especially on combo pizzas.
Watch the Time
Air fryer models vary—start checking at the 8-minute mark to avoid burning the crust.
Let Cheese Set Before Slicing
Allow 1–2 minutes of resting to keep toppings from sliding off.

Storage & Reheating Instructions
How to Store Leftovers
Refrigerate cooled pizza in an airtight container for up to 3 days.
How to Reheat
Air fry at 350°F for 3–4 minutes for a crispy reheat
Or microwave for 1–2 minutes (softer texture)
Can You Refreeze After Cooking?
Not recommended—texture and toppings may suffer after reheating and freezing again.

Frequently Asked Questions
Can I Cook a Whole Kirkland Pizza in the Air Fryer?
Most full-size Costco pizzas are too large—cut into halves or quarters to fit your model.
Do I Need to Thaw First?
No—cook directly from frozen for best texture.
Does the Cheese Burn in the Air Fryer?
Not if you monitor closely. Start checking early and rotate for even cooking.
Can I Add Extra Toppings Before Cooking?
Yes! Add sliced tomatoes, olives, mushrooms, or extra cheese before air frying.
